How Our Structural Drying Services Work
At our company, we understand that every structural drying service is unique, and that’s why we take a personalized approach to each and every project. Our team will work closely with you to assess the damage, develop a customized plan, and execute it with precision and care.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of your property to identify the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to dry out your property.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ify areas of concern.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to get your property dry and ready for the next step.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out your property, reducing the risk of mold and bacterial growth.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ure it’s completed correctly and efficiently.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ining water and debris. Our team will use specialized equipment to ensure your property is safe and healthy for you and your family.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Our team will conduct a final inspection of your property to ensure it’s dry and ready for use.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.

Structural Drying Services Cost in Hanover, MA
The cost of structural drying services in Hanover, MA can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the extent of the damage and provide a customized quote for the services you need.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of drying required. |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of cleaning required. |
| Structural repair or replacement |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the structural damage and the materials required for repair or replacement. |
| Final inspection and touch-ups | $500 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the amount of touch-ups required. |
